ChoLon - Sloan's Lake offers a unique dining experience where sharing plates is encouraged. The menu features a variety of dishes, including Mac and cheese beggar purses, General Chos, French onion soup dumplings, Malaysian noodles, and Kaya toast. The restaurant has a great atmosphere, friendly staff, and delicious drinks. The pork bao buns are a highlight: soft, pillowy buns filled with flavorful, melt-in-your-mouth pork. The French onion dumpling offers a savory, well-balanced flavor with a slight tang. The calamari, lightly breaded with smoky flavor, was highly praised, and the vindaloo was noted as amazing. The restaurant also offers parking options, including a nearby garage and street parking, and extends happy hour on Sundays, making it a great spot for both quality dishes and good value.
